24 int
25 totalordermagf (float x, float y)
27 uint32_t ix, iy;
28 GET_FLOAT_WORD (ix, x);
29 GET_FLOAT_WORD (iy, y);
30 ix &= 0x7fffffff;
31 iy &= 0x7fffffff;
32 #if HIGH_ORDER_BIT_IS_SET_FOR_SNAN
33 /* For the preferred quiet NaN convention, this operation is a
34 comparison of the representations of the absolute values of the
35 arguments. If both arguments are NaNs, invert the
36 quiet/signaling bit so comparing that way works. */
37 if (ix > 0x7f800000 && iy > 0x7f800000)
39 ix ^= 0x00400000;
40 iy ^= 0x00400000;
42 #endif
43 return ix <= iy;
